Abstract (EN)
In this study, it is aimed to determine the possibilities of using banana wastes and biochar obtained from banana wastes as a seedling growing medium. For this purpose, 10 different seedling growing media were prepared by mixing peat, perlite, vermiculite, banana waste and biochar (obtained from banana waste) in different proportions. In the study, besides some physicochemical properties of seedling growing media, changes in seedling quality parameters of Caipira variety lettuce (Lactuca sativa) were determined. No nutrients were added to the mediums, only water was given to each medium according to the plant's request. At the end of the 63-day trial period; The amount of water held by the media at different tension values (0 kPa, -2 kPa, -4 kPa, -6 kPa, -8 kPa, -10 kPa, -33 kPa and -1500 kPa), pH and EC values, bulk density, total porosity, macro- pore, micro- pore, seed germination percentage (%), seedling height (cm), seedling root length (cm), seedling stem diameter (mm), seedling fresh and dry weight (gr), seedling fresh root and dry root weight (gr), and seedling chlorophyll content were examined. According to the results, the best germination percentage and seedling root length were realized in O1(60% Peat + 20% Perlite + 20% Vermiculite) environment. The best seedling height, seedling stem diameter, seedling fresh and dry weight, seedling fresh root weight and seedling dry root weight were obtained in O6 (80% Peat + 15% Banana waste + 5% Banana biochar) medium. The highest seedling chlorophyll value was measured in O8 (65% Peat + 30% Banana waste + 5% Banana biochar) medium. The highest pH value was determined in O2 medium (60% Banana waste + 20% Perlite + 20% Vermiculite), while the highest EC value was determined in O4 medium (80% Banana waste + 10% Perlite + 10% Banana biochar). At the saturation level (0 kPa), the highest % moisture was obtained in O1 and the lowest % moisture was obtained in O8 medium. In the study, it was seen that the use of 15% banana waste and 5% biochar together with peat as a seedling growing medium can provide positive improvement in many seedling quality parameters. It has been understood that increasing the percentage of banana waste and banana biochar in the environment due to high EC and pH values may cause negative effects on many seedling quality parameters, especially seedling germination percentage.
